Experience an unforgettable evening on the Thames with a River Thames Jazz Dinner Cruise, where fine dining meets live music against the stunning backdrop of London’s illuminated landmarks.
Your Prize Includes:
- A three-hour cruise along the River Thames
- A welcome glass of sparkling wine on arrival
- A seasonal three-course meal served at your table
- Live jazz quintet performing classic hits throughout the evening
- Breathtaking views of London’s most famous sights at night
Boarding at Westminster Pier from 19:45, the cruise departs at 20:00, offering the perfect blend of sightseeing, dining, and jazz. Relax in the stylish RiverLiner™ vessel, with its spacious open deck and professional sound system enhancing every note of music.
